What is Peptide Testing?
Peptide testing refers to the analytical methodologies used to assess the purity, identity, and functional attributes of peptide samples. Peptides, which are short chains of amino acids, serve as the building blocks of proteins and play crucial roles in various biological processes. Given their applications in pharmaceuticals, cosmetics, and research, the necessity for meticulous testing cannot be overstated.
The Importance of Purity in Peptide Analysis
Purity is a determining factor in the effectiveness of peptides. Impurities can alter the physiological effects of a peptide, potentially leading to adverse reactions or reduced therapeutic efficacy. For researchers and manufacturers, ensuring the purity of peptide samples is paramount, as it directly impacts the reliability of experimental results and product safety.

High-Performance Liquid Chromatography (HPLC)
HPLC is a cornerstone technology in peptide analysis, known for its ability to separate and quantify peptide mixtures with remarkable accuracy. This method uses a liquid chromatograph to pass a sample through a column filled with stationary phase material, allowing for the precise separation of peptides based on their chemical properties. Aegean Labs utilizes HPLC with UV detection at 214nm, tailored for optimal peptide separation.
Mass Spectrometry for Identity Confirmation
Mass Spectrometry (MS) is essential for confirming the identity of peptide samples. By measuring the mass-to-charge ratio of ionized particles, MS provides invaluable information regarding the molecular structure and composition of peptides. It can effectively identify and characterize target compounds, ensuring that the correct substance is being analyzed.
Endotoxin Testing and Its Significance
Endotoxin testing is crucial for ensuring that peptide products are safe for use, particularly in pharmaceutical applications. Low levels of endotoxins, which are toxic substances from bacterial cell walls, can provoke harmful immune responses. Aegean Labs employs LAL assay methods with extreme sensitivity (up to 0.005 EU/mL) to meet pharmaceutical-grade compliance.

Understanding HPLC Chromatograms
HPLC chromatograms are visual representations of the separation profile of a peptide during analysis. These diagrams display the retention time of each component, allowing analysts to assess purity by comparing peak areas. Understanding these chromatograms is vital for interpreting the data accurately and ensuring proper quality control of peptide samples.

Best Practices for Sample Handling
Proper sample handling is crucial for obtaining accurate results in peptide testing. Best practices include maintaining controlled temperature conditions, avoiding contamination, and ensuring that samples are prepared and stored correctly. By adhering to these protocols, clients can enhance the integrity of their peptide analysis.

How to interpret HPLC results accurately?
Interpreting HPLC results requires an understanding of chromatography principles, peak identification, and baseline noise analysis. It is important for users to familiarize themselves with reading chromatograms, differentiating between main peaks and possible impurities, and assessing the overall quality of their peptide samples.
What are the regulatory requirements for peptide testing?
Regulatory requirements for peptide testing can vary based on geographical location and intended use. Generally, compliance with Good Manufacturing Practices (GMP), as well as adherence to ISO standards, is crucial for labs conducting peptide tests. Stakeholders must remain informed about these regulations to ensure that their products meet all necessary safety and efficacy guidelines.
